Summary: | 碩士 === 國立成功大學 === 微生物及免疫學研究所 === 103 === In this study, we found that disulfideisomerase domain containing protein (PDI) ACA1_189420 is up-regulated by PHMB treatment in Acanthamoeba castellanii NCKH_D, a highly PHMB-tolerant strain. Furthermore, PDI affects the expression level of Ribonucleotide reductase (RNR) and DNA replication in Acanthamoeba as the role of Thioredoxin (Trx) in mammalian cell. NCKH_D was vulnerable to PHMB after PDI-specific siRNA silencing, which proved the relationship between PDI and drug tolerance. These results show that PDI is an important gene for drug tolerance ability in PHMB-tolerant Acanthamoeba. In addition, we also revealed the PDI signaling transduction in Acanthamoeba.
